Output 63f35636f68a3e9614a29b5bfdaa043cd31767a9a8a9eb57a48d249e8e9e3a9d:57

value
234521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88d732641e9d60a1a363cdf82644b6b9178799f1 OP_EQUAL
address
3EAZcmgq2FZVU3HYruqa8oMXtCUd4xWnjc
transaction
63f35636f68a3e9614a29b5bfdaa043cd31767a9a8a9eb57a48d249e8e9e3a9d
spent
true